Subject: Harborline cut-over summary

Team,

The Harborline API is now fully behind the new load balancer as of this morning. Health checks moved from plain TCP probes to the dedicated readiness endpoint, which checks database connectivity and queue depth before reporting healthy. During cut-over we saw two instances flap because the probe interval was tighter than the warm-up time; we loosened it and the pool has been stable since. For future reference, the health-check configuration now in effect is shown below.

config for bahop-baduf:
[kasion]
team = lamath
access_code = ac_d807e5
host = kasion.paliqcloud.corp
port = 4000
owner = julix.tamvan
peer = frair.qorvelsoft.local

Procurement has begun a structured search for a second-source supplier of packaging film, currently sole-sourced from Tylmere Plastics. Shortlisted candidates include Grenholt Materials and Vasperline Industrial, both of which passed initial quality audits. Trial orders will run through the Northgate branch during the next cycle. Branches should not alter existing Tylmere orders until the evaluation concludes. Report any supply disruptions to procurement promptly. The rationale behind this initiative is outlined confidentially below.

confidential, kajop-fajop: The pricing group signed off on a budget of $12.4 million for Project Raliel. The renewal with Frawynox Freight closes at $36.8 million a year, 36 percent above the last contract.

Attendees: Department heads, convened by T. Wendrake.

The renewal of our commercial coverage with Aldgrove Mutual was reviewed. Premiums rise eight percent, driven by expanded liability terms for the Corbyn Mills facility. Finance confirmed the increase fits within the approved budget envelope. Action: department heads to confirm asset schedules by month-end so the binder can be executed. Claims history was noted as favourable, which supported negotiating leverage. A confidential note on related business plans follows below.

board note of hafop-tagug: Headcount on the Holion team goes from 27 to 94 by the end of February. Gross margin on Holion came in at 45 percent against a plan of 65 percent.